All rights reserved. Web25 apr. 2024 · A historic landmark in the San Francisco Bay Area and a part of the region's early aviation history is being restored. Engineers are about to undertake a massive restoration effort of this iconic landmark. After the remediation, clean-up, and restoration work is complete, Hangar One - now 90 years old - will be closer than ever to reuse.

Moffett Federal Airfield (IATA: NUQ, ICAO: KNUQ, FAA LID: NUQ), also known as Moffett Field, is a joint civil-military airport located in an unincorporated part of Santa Clara County, California, United States, between northern Mountain View and northern Sunnyvale.
